The bottom line

EN4 8RN offers exceptional schools (100% Good/Outstanding) and low crime — strong value for Families who can accept its trade-offs.

The catches: very high noise — check proximity to rail lines and 57 min to city — above average for this zone.

Less suited to Car-free commuters.
